- mizaagiJul 16, 2022 · 4 years agoUsing cryptocurrencies for illegal activities like gangster operations poses significant risks and challenges. Criminals can take advantage of the pseudonymous nature of cryptocurrencies to hide their identities and engage in illicit transactions. The decentralized nature of cryptocurrencies makes it difficult for law enforcement agencies to track and trace these transactions, making it easier for criminals to evade detection and prosecution. Additionally, the lack of regulation and oversight in the cryptocurrency space provides a fertile ground for illegal activities, including money laundering, drug trafficking, and extortion. It is crucial for authorities to develop effective strategies and tools to combat these risks and protect the integrity of the financial system.
